Petition Stopping discrimination means all should be equal before the law
More details
Former Judges should not be above the law.
Currently when a former judge is accused in a whistle-blowing or discrimination case there is discretion for the current Judge to help them avoid embarrassment.
In the case of A v B the Judge allowed a former Lord Chancellor's lawyers to give their word he had never received a written complaint from Dr A rather than the former Lord Chancellor give evidence. On that basis the Judge, who was appointed to office by the former Lord Chancellor, stuck out the case. The Appeal Judge was also appointed by the former Lord Chancellor, he struck out an appeal that he had misled the tribunal.
Now a whistle blow has come forward to say the former Lord Chancellor did receive the written complaint and he withheld them from disclosure because it was embarrassing to him. We petition that the former Lord Chancellor be investigated as any other citizen would be and if appropriate charged with perverting the course of justice.
